The annual salary statistics of substance abuse and behavioral disorder counselors in Santa Rosa-Petaluma, California is shown in Table 1. The wage information of substance abuse and behavioral disorder counselors in Santa Rosa-Petaluma is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
|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
|---|---|
| 10th Percentile Wage | $33,610 |
| 25th Percentile Wage | $37,130 |
| 50th Percentile Wage | $65,310 |
| 75th Percentile Wage | $81,730 |
| 90th Percentile Wage | $94,820 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for substance abuse and behavioral disorder counselors in Santa Rosa-Petaluma, California in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$94,820.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$65,310.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$33,610.
